The Court resolved to AMEND the following provisions in the 1997 Rules of
Civil Procedure: (a) Section 4 of Rule 7; and (b) Section 13 of Rule 41, to read as
follows: chanroblesvirtuallawlibrary
RULE 7
SEC. 4. Verification. - Except when otherwise specifically required by
law or rule, pleadings need not be under oath, verified or accompanied by
affidavit.
RULE 41
SEC. 13. Dismissal of appeal. - Prior to the transmittal of the original
record or the record on appeal to the appellate court, the trial court may,
motu proprio or on motion, dismiss the appeal for having been taken out
of time or for non-payment of the docket and other lawful fees within the
reglementary period. (13a)
The foregoing amendments shall take effect on May 1, 2000, following the
publication of this Resolution in two (2) newspapers of general circulation not later
than March 15, 2000.
